About Amod Kumar Tiwari

Amod Kumar Tiwari is a scholar working on Health Informatics, Software and Analytical Chemistry, having authored 27 papers that have together received 269 indexed citations. Recurring topics across this work include Advanced Optical Network Technologies (8 papers), Optical Network Technologies (6 papers), Smart Agriculture and AI (5 papers), Spectroscopy and Chemometric Analyses (4 papers), Interconnection Networks and Systems (4 papers), Advanced Photonic Communication Systems (3 papers), Software Reliability and Analysis Research (2 papers) and Brain Tumor Detection and Classification (2 papers). The work is most often cited by research in Health Informatics (12 citations), Neurology (58 citations) and Computer Vision and Pattern Recognition (55 citations). Amod Kumar Tiwari has collaborated with scholars based in India, United States and Romania. Frequent co-authors include Arunendra Singh, Pronaya Bhattacharya, Anchit Bijalwan, Rajiv Srivastava, Sanjay Kumar Singh, Sudeep Tanwar, Ashwin Verma, Anuradha Misra, Sanjay Kumar Singh and Sanjeev Jha. Their work appears in journals such as Neural Computing and Applications, Multimedia Tools and Applications and BMC Medical Informatics and Decision Making.
